Summary

With an Outstanding Ofsted rating and a strong performance in key stage 2, this primary school demonstrates impressive results, with 70% of pupils meeting expected standards in reading, writing, and mathematics, placing it in the top 36% nationally. Parent satisfaction is likely high, reflected in its LocaleIQ score of 93.7, which outperforms 94% of schools. However, only 17% of students achieved the higher standard in KS2, indicating room for improvement in challenging students further.

What is Kentish Town Church of England Primary School rated by Ofsted?

Kentish Town Church of England Primary School was rated "Outstanding"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 5 December 2017.
